The first Disney+ Marvel series has debuted, with two episodes of WANDAVISION now streaming. When the title was first announced, it annoyed me; a generic portmanteau of the two characters' names, but it makes a lot more sense now.

Some shows can be judged episode by episode; others need to be seen at least by full seasons. I suspect WANDAVISION is one of the later. I didn't have a strong reaction to the first two episodes, but I also don't have a good sense of where the show is going. Taken on their own, the two episodes are amusing pastiche of 1950s/early 1960s sitcoms -- I LOVE LUCY crossed with BEWITCHED. The episodes are impressive recreations of shows of that era and the actors, Elizabeth Olsen in particular, really nail the comedy style. But, without knowing the point, it's hard to judge; I found the episodes too arch to be homage but not arch enough to be parody.

I really wish all of the episodes had been released at once.
